Sri Lanka Representative Office in Palestine held a grand reception in Ramallah to mark the 63rd Independence Day of Sri Lanka.

Crowded reception hall saw a large number of diplomats, officials, businessmen, travel agents and distinguish personalities. The reception commenced with the lighting of the traditional oil lamp and sermons by Islamic and Christian clergymen blessing Sri Lanka and President Mahinda Rajapaksa.

Representative of Sri Lanka in Palestine, Dr. T. Jayasinghe in his address stated that this year Sri Lanka is celebrating the 63rd Independence Day with assured and confident expectations for a bright future. World Bank leaders and many experts predict that Sri Lanka will emerge as the miracle of South Asia.

He also stated that Sri Lanka apart from defeating armed terrorism also defeated the foreign sponsored media terrorism.

Dr. Jayasinghe thanked the Palestinians for visiting Sri Lanka in large numbers and importing large quantities of tea.

Coming to the Palestinian scene, Dr. Jayasinghe stated that Sri Lanka recognized Palestine state as back as 1988 and it was only last month that it decided to upgrade the Representative Office in Palestine to the level of an Embassy.

Dr. Jayasinghe also stated that H. E. Mahinda Rajapaksa is a consistent supporter of the Palestinian cause from 1970. He was also the Head of the Sri Lanka Committee for Solidarity with Palestine from 1975 and he will continue to be with the struggles of the Palestinian people in their search for independence.

Speaking on behalf of the Palestinian National Authority, Dr. Mohammed Shtayyeh, Advisor to H. E. President Mahmoud Abbas, stated that Palestine value the friendship and solidarity extended by H. E. Mahinda Rajabaksa more than anything else. He is a unique Head of Sri Lanka that is fighting for the independence of Palestine and as such Palestinians are ever grateful to him.

Mr. Siraj Ahamed, Attaché of the Representative Office read the Independence Day Message.
